Overview: Mesothelioma Legal Representation in Seattle, Washington

Seattle hosts Boeing's Renton 737 plant, the former Todd Shipyards (1917-1986), and a large construction trades industry. Boeing alone employed 15,000+ workers at peak with documented asbestos exposure in aircraft insulation, gaskets, and brake materials. King County ranks #9 nationally for cumulative mesothelioma deaths.

Compensation for Seattle Mesothelioma Victims

Three parallel tracks: (1) lawsuits — settlements average $1.0–$1.4 million, jury verdicts can exceed $5 million; (2) trust fund claims (60+ trusts hold over $30 billion); (3) VA benefits for veterans (mesothelioma rated 100%).

Washington Statute of Limitations

3 years from diagnosis or discovery (RCW 4.16.080). Discovery rule applies. Wrongful-death: 3 years. The discovery rule applies. Do not delay after diagnosis.

Boeing Renton Plant

Operator
The Boeing Company
Years of Operation
1941-present
Asbestos Products Used
Chrysotile insulation, gaskets, brake materials, paint
Workers Affected
Aircraft assemblers, machinists, electricians, painters, mechanics
Current Status
Operating
Location
737 Logan Ave N, Seattle, WA
Exposure Type
occupational

Boeing's Renton Plant (737 final assembly) has operated since 1941. Asbestos was used in aircraft insulation, gaskets, brake materials, and paint through the 1980s. Boeing remains a frequent defendant in mesothelioma litigation. King County and the Renton/Seattle metro have documented Boeing-related mesothelioma clusters.

Todd Shipyards Seattle

Operator
Todd Shipyards Corporation
Years of Operation
1917-1986
Asbestos Products Used
Crocidolite, amosite — shipboard insulation
Workers Affected
Shipfitters, pipefitters, insulators, welders
Current Status
Closed / No Longer Operating
Location
1801 16th Ave SW, Seattle, WA
Exposure Type
occupational

Todd Shipyards Seattle was a major commercial shipyard from 1917 to 1986. Built and repaired commercial vessels, ferries, and Navy ships during WWII. Asbestos was used pervasively in shipboard insulation. Many Seattle-area mesothelioma cases trace to Todd Shipyards.
